So here’s your official TSTO Addicts reminder…all new episode, the season’s eighteenth episode, this Sunday, March 24th, on FOX (no longer half an hour earlier on Global in Canada, but at the same time on City TV)….“Bart Vs. Itchy & Scratchy”!

So what do The Simpsons have in store for us this week?

 

Here’s the episode information released from FOX:

“Krusty releases an all-female reboot of “Itchy and Scratchy,” so Bart and his crew of all-male friends decide to boycott the show. After Bart’s friends turn on him for laughing at the reboot, Bart joins a woke group of sixth-grade girls who commit crimes against patriarchy.”
